 ===== Summary ===== ===== Summary =====
  
-XXXX +The openmediavault-cputemp plugin provides OMV with the ability to display on the dashboard the temperatures recorded by the system's sensors.
  
 +To achieve this goal, the plugin uses the lm-sensors software package. This package parses and displays existing sensors, the plugin collects the values ​​and translates them for display in the GUI.
